Transaction 3113d2395559fa28b477709511d339f437a33bdf7d75fa342a49329378714374
1 Input
1 Output
-
3113d2395559fa28b477709511d339f437a33bdf7d75fa342a49329378714374:0
- value
- 25455
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ae51c8cc06ae8ec8dfe707b8b1dcccf9863083f391dd975e63687283f73bd9a4
- address
- bc1p4egu3nqx468v3hl8q7utrhxvlxrrpqlnj8wewhnrdpeg8aemmxjqddd8s0